This valuable reference--in full color--explains the major new release of Silverlight 3 which is dramatically improved over previous versions and makes the development of powerful Rich Interactive Applications (RIAs) achievable for everyone. Packed with examples and written by a highly-seasoned team of developers and designers, this book guides you through the languages, tools, and techniques that are used to build applications on the Silverlight 3 platform (Build 40522). Each chapter provides a mini-tutorial on the respective topic, and the examples serve to both educate and inspire you. The information in this book is structured to help prepare you for the real-world challenges you may face when building applications on the Silverlight platform. By the end of the book, you'll have gained a thorough understanding of how Silverlight applications are architected, developed, and designed. This book covers: XAML basics Silverlight 3 Tools for Visual Studio 2008, Expression Blend 3 and Silverlight Runtime and SDK Transforming text with render transforms Using graphics, visuals and adding media for a richer user experience Building application, making it come alive and responding to user activity Setting up a control project and using a custom control in an application
